What is Dropshipping?

Before diving into AliExpress, it’s important to understand the dropshipping model. Dropshipping is an order fulfillment methodology the place a store doesn’t keep the products it sells in stock. Instead, when a store sells a product, it purchases the item from a third-party supplier, who then ships the item directly to the customer. In consequence, the seller by no means handles the product directly.

This enterprise model allows entrepreneurs to start an online store without the necessity for significant upfront capital or inventory management. The key benefit is that it reduces risk because you only buy items as soon as a customer places an order.

Why Use AliExpress for Dropshipping?

AliExpress, a large on-line retail platform based totally in China, has develop into a favorite amongst dropshippers for several reasons:

1. Extensive Product Selection: AliExpress has millions of products in various classes, together with electronics, clothing, house items, beauty products, and more. This wide choice means that you can discover niche items or trending products that can enchantment to a broad range of customers.

2. Low Prices: Since most of the products on AliExpress are manufactured and sold directly from Chinese suppliers, prices are sometimes much lower than what you’d find on Western platforms. This value difference can lead to higher profit margins for dropshippers.

3. No Minimum Order Quantities: Among the finest features of AliExpress for dropshipping is that you just don’t want to buy products in bulk. You’ll be able to order just one product at a time, which is perfect for testing new products without significant monetary risk.

4. Worldwide Shipping: AliExpress ships to over 200 international locations, making it straightforward to succeed in worldwide customers. Many suppliers provide free shipping through services like China Post or ePacket, which can be a big selling point in your customers.

5. Integration with E-commerce Platforms: AliExpress integrates well with popular e-commerce platforms like Shopify and WooCommerce, making it simple to sync your store with suppliers on AliExpress. Automation tools similar to Oberlo (for Shopify) streamline the dropshipping process by automating product imports, order fulfillment, and tracking.

The way to Start AliExpress Dropshipping

Step 1: Choose Your Niche

Earlier than diving into AliExpress, it’s essential to choose a niche on your dropshipping business. A niche is a particular segment of the market that you simply will focus on. Ideally, it ought to be something you might be passionate about or interested in, but it also needs to be profitable. Research trending products, consumer interests, and competitor strategies to discover a niche that has demand but isn’t overly saturated.

Step 2: Set Up Your E-commerce Store

Once you’ve chosen a niche, you’ll must create an internet store. Platforms like Shopify and WooCommerce are popular choices as a result of their user-friendly interfaces and constructed-in tools for dropshipping. Shopify, in particular, is a favorite for dropshipping because of its ease of use and the availability of dropshipping apps like Oberlo, which integrate directly with AliExpress.

Establishing your store entails choosing a domain name, choosing a theme, and creating essential pages corresponding to an About Us page, Contact web page, and Shipping Policy page. The key is to create a professional-looking site that builds trust with potential customers.

Step 3: Discover and Import Products

Once your store is up and running, it’s time to seek out products on AliExpress to sell. Seek for products that match your niche and check supplier rankings, reviews, and shipping occasions earlier than adding them to your store. Many dropshippers give attention to discovering items which are cheap, but make sure you consider the quality of the product and the reliability of the supplier to avoid customer complaints down the line.

Using tools like Oberlo, you may easily import products from AliExpress to your Shopify store with just a few clicks. Be sure to customize product descriptions, titles, and images to make your store look distinctive and appealing.

Step four: Set Pricing and Shipping

Pricing your products is a critical facet of your dropshipping strategy. Because you’re sourcing products at a lower cost from AliExpress, you could have the opportunity to set a competitive worth while still making a profit. A common pricing strategy is to mark up the product value by 2x or 3x the original cost.

Additionally, clearly communicate shipping times and prices to your customers. While many suppliers offer free shipping, it can sometimes take a number of weeks for products to arrive. Consider offering expedited shipping options for patrons who are willing to pay further for faster delivery.

Step 5: Market Your Store

Now that your store is set up with products, it’s essential entice customers. Social media marketing, influencer partnerships, and paid advertising (such as Facebook Ads or Google Ads) are popular strategies dropshippers use to drive traffic to their stores. Be prepared to invest in marketing, as this is a key factor in building a successful dropshipping business.

Challenges of AliExpress Dropshipping

While AliExpress dropshipping has many advantages, it additionally comes with its own set of challenges:

1. Long Shipping Instances: Products shipped from China can take wherever from two to four weeks to reach, which may lead to buyer dissatisfaction. Consider offering products with faster shipping strategies like ePacket, or provide clear communication about delivery expectations to manage buyer expectations.

2. Provider Reliability: Not all suppliers on AliExpress are created equal. Some might have poor communication, ship products late, or deliver subpar items. It’s crucial to vet suppliers completely by checking their ratings, opinions, and the length of their enterprise on AliExpress.

3. Quality Control: Since you don’t handle the products yourself, you depend on the supplier for quality control. It’s essential to test products yourself by ordering samples earlier than selling them to ensure you’re providing quality items to your customers.
